Creating a module for the UI
The UI module runs when a BlackBerry® device user clicks the icon for a BlackBerry device application from the Home screen and is used to interact with a BlackBerry device user. The UI module can contain a dialog box, a screen, fields, and other components.
For example, if a BlackBerry device user highlights a custom message in the global message list and clicks the trackball, the UI module should start and render the message content. If the UI module is not running and a BlackBerry device user attempts to open custom message, the UI module starts automatically. The UI module can also provide Reply or Compose message functions.
